Field Service Engineers act as first responders by keeping machines up and running, allowing pharmacists, doctors, and nurses to promote essential patient safety and care. Field Service Engineers install machines and perform preventive maintenance, emergency and on-call service, and operational maintenance.

Responsibilities of the Field Service Engineer:
  • Installing and doing pm for new machines.
  • Troubleshooting, repairing, testing, and calibrating robotic machines based on schematics and blueprints.
  • Providing customer service support and follow-up by phone.
  • Wiring, soldering, desoldering, reworking on PCBs and the machine.
  • Networking and IP address problem-solving. Calibrating the whole machine by controller
  • Upgrading/updating software and hardware of robotic machines and PCs.
  • Calibrating sensors, amplifiers, and robots' movements by the controller and inching board.
  • Wire harness cabling, and wiring when needed.
  • Electromechanical and electric troubleshooting and replacing of servo motors, gears, conveyors, rails, and all electromechanical or mechanical parts related to robotic machines.
  • Inspecting the wiring, connections, PCBs and electromechanical parts, servo motors, conveyors, rails, and robots.
